Top headless commerce implementation platforms for luxury-goods offer flexible, decoupled systems that let retail teams update customer-facing experiences without disrupting backend operations. For entry-level data analytics teams, the challenge lies in diagnosing integration issues, monitoring performance, and ensuring data flows accurately between front- and back-end systems. This guide walks through how to troubleshoot common roadblocks in headless commerce setups, with a focus on luxury retail environments.
Understanding Headless Commerce in Luxury Retail Analytics
Headless commerce separates the online store’s frontend from its backend. Think of it as an API-driven architecture where content, product data, and transactions are managed in the backend, while the storefront or mobile app calls APIs to display and interact with that data. This separation benefits luxury brands by enabling highly personalized and brand-specific customer journeys through custom-designed interfaces.
From a data analytics perspective, headless commerce means your analytics tools need to handle data that comes from multiple disconnected systems. You’re not just analyzing static pages but dynamic, API-driven content that reflects real-time inventory, personalized promotions, and customer behaviors.
Common Troubleshooting Scenarios for Entry-Level Analytics Professionals
1. Data Discrepancies Between Frontend and Backend
One frequent issue is when sales or inventory data in reports don’t match what the customers see or what the backend systems record.
Root causes:
- API response delays or timeouts causing stale data on the frontend.
- Caching mechanisms not refreshing properly.
- Data schema mismatches between frontend requests and backend responses.
How to fix:
- Start by verifying API logs to check response times and error rates.
- Check cache settings, particularly CDN or browser cache, and force cache invalidation if possible.
- Review API contract documentation and compare it with the actual JSON payloads or XML responses.
- Use API testing tools like Postman to simulate requests and confirm the data returned matches expectations.
Gotcha: In luxury retail, limited edition or limited stock products require real-time inventory updates. Even a few seconds of delay can cause customer frustration or loss of sales.
2. Incomplete or Missing Customer Interaction Data
The analytics team might notice missing events such as product views, add-to-cart actions, or purchases in the analytics dashboard.
Root causes:
- Frontend event-tracking scripts failing or not firing.
- API layer dropping or not propagating event data to analytics services.
- SDK versions mismatch or deprecated tracking methods.
How to fix:
- Inspect the frontend code to ensure event listeners are attached correctly.
- Use browser developer tools to monitor network requests and confirm tracking events are sent.
- Cross-verify events with backend logs or message queues.
- Ensure analytics SDKs (Google Analytics, Zigpoll for customer feedback, or Segment) are updated and configured properly.
Anecdote: One luxury brand team improved their conversion tracking accuracy by over 25% after resolving race conditions causing event listeners to miss the first page load in a popular product launch.
3. API Integration Failures
API failures result in parts of the storefront not loading, broken search functions, or checkout errors.
Root causes:
- Authentication token expiration or misconfiguration.
- Rate limiting by the backend services.
- Incompatible API versions following platform upgrades.
How to fix:
- Monitor API error codes; HTTP 401 points to authentication, 429 signals rate limiting.
- Set up automated token refresh mechanisms.
- Implement exponential backoff retry logic for rate limits.
- Coordinate with developers to track platform version changes and update integration points accordingly.
4. Performance Bottlenecks Affecting Analytics Data Freshness
Slow response times impact data collection and ultimately reporting accuracy.
Root causes:
- Overloaded backend services or third-party APIs.
- Inefficient queries or data processing pipelines.
- Network latency, especially with global luxury customer bases.
How to fix:
- Use performance monitoring tools to identify slow endpoints.
- Optimize queries or add caching layers intelligently.
- Consider edge computing or regional data centers to reduce latency.
Top Headless Commerce Implementation Platforms for Luxury-Goods: Choosing and Troubleshooting
Here is a quick comparison of popular platforms used in luxury retail and their troubleshooting characteristics:
| Platform | Common Analytics Challenges | Troubleshooting Tips |
|---|---|---|
| Shopify Plus | API rate limits, webhook delays | Use Shopify webhooks wisely; batch data pulls |
| CommerceTools | Complex API schema, event propagation | Deep dive into API docs; monitor event flow carefully |
| Salesforce Commerce Cloud | Integration with CRM and BI tools | Align API versions; ensure data sync schedules |
| BigCommerce | Customization limits affecting data flow | Extend APIs with middleware; test with staging environments |
Headless Commerce Implementation Checklist for Retail Professionals
- Verify API credentials and authentication flows.
- Confirm data schemas match between frontend and backend.
- Test event tracking scripts on all device types used by customers.
- Monitor API response times and set alerts for failures.
- Validate cache settings and refresh policies.
- Keep SDKs and integrations updated.
- Align analytics goals with business KPIs specific to luxury goods, like average order value and customer lifetime value.
- Run regular audits on data accuracy using manual test purchases or sandbox environments.
For more tactical tips, consider the step-by-step processes outlined in the launch Headless Commerce Implementation: Step-by-Step Guide for Retail.
Headless Commerce Implementation Team Structure in Luxury-Goods Companies
Entry-level data analytics professionals do not work in isolation. Here is a typical team set-up:
- Data Analyst / Junior Data Engineer: Focuses on data validation, cleaning, and reporting.
- Frontend Developer: Implements and troubleshoots API calls and event tracking.
- Backend Developer: Maintains API endpoints, handles authentication, and optimizes backend services.
- Product Owner / Manager: Sets business priorities, coordinates platform choices, and ensures analytics align with brand goals.
- QA Engineer: Tests integration points, load times, and user interactions.
In luxury retail, cross-functional collaboration is essential because product launches and promotions are high stakes. Regular sync-ups ensure analytics reflects current marketing and inventory initiatives.
How to Improve Headless Commerce Implementation in Retail
Improvement starts with root cause analysis and can include:
- Implementing end-to-end monitoring that tracks user journeys from frontend to backend and analytics platforms.
- Using feature flags to roll out new APIs progressively, minimizing impact.
- Regularly training analytics teams on API changes and new tracking tools.
- Incorporating customer feedback tools like Zigpoll alongside surveys and heatmaps to get qualitative insights on issues affecting user experience.
- Benchmarking data accuracy and reporting lag times regularly to measure enhancements.
One luxury fashion retailer increased online sales by 18% after optimizing their API response times and fixing event tracking gaps discovered during comprehensive troubleshooting.
How to Know Your Headless Commerce Implementation Is Working
You’ll want to ensure:
- Data between backend systems, storefronts, and analytics platforms matches up within a small margin of error.
- API error rates remain under 1% during peak and normal hours.
- Event tracking coverage exceeds 95% of user sessions.
- Load times meet user expectations for luxury retail, generally under 2 seconds.
- Customer satisfaction metrics (via tools like Zigpoll) indicate smooth shopping experiences.
Regular audits and spot checks should uncover any discrepancies early. Over time, your confidence in data quality will grow, helping you make better business decisions.
For a strategic view on how troubleshooting fits into broader implementation efforts, see Strategic Approach to Headless Commerce Implementation for Retail.
This diagnostic guide arms entry-level data analytics teams with the knowledge to identify and resolve common headless commerce challenges in luxury retail. By following these steps, you’ll help ensure your data reflects reality, enabling your brand to deliver the exclusive experience your customers expect.